No, when you take over someone else's pieces, it doesn't give you two turns. It gives you one turn where you can move either one of your original pieces or one of the pieces of the person you killed.
Also remember that the other players aren't standing still while you kill someone else. They can see what you're trying to do and take action to either stop you or to make sure you lose a lot of pieces in the process.
